Aesthetics is a term used to describe textiles properties perceived by touch and sight, for example, colour, lustre, drape, texture or hand of fabrics.
Cross-section. Cotton yarns and fabrics can be given a lustrous sheen by altering the cross-sectional shape of the cotton fibres.
Lustre is a term used to describe fabric or fibre the ability to reflect light. The quality and nature of the reflection may be a useful diagnostic aid.
